17.4
The OTP circuitry in the OM6208 contains many bits of
data. The circuitry for one bit is called an OTP slice. Each
OTP slice consists of two main parts: the OTP cell (a
non-volatile memory cell) and the shift register cell (a
flip-flop). The OTP cells are accessible only through their
shift register cells: both reading from and writing to the
OTP cells are performed with the shift register cells, but
only the shift register cells are visible to the rest of the
circuit. The basic OTP architecture is shown in Fig.43.
